Veteran TV host Willie Revillame has announced the end of his long-running program ‘Wowowin’ and introduced his new show, ‘Wil to Win,’ during a surprise Facebook livestream on Friday, June 14.
Revillame, visibly emotional, shared his gratitude for the nearly seven-year run of ‘Wowowin’ on GMA Network.
“Salamat, Wowowin,” he said tearfully. “For almost seven years, araw-araw ko kayong kasama sa GMA. Maraming pagsubok, maraming nangyari; may luha ng kaligayahan, may luha ng hinagpis na araw-araw kong nararamdaman. Sorry, naging emosyonal ako kasi mawawala na ho kasi si ‘Wowowin.’ Magpapaalam na po ang programang ‘Wowowin.'”
The announcement comes as Revillame rebrands his social media presence in partnership with MQuest Ventures Inc., signaling his return to TV5. During the livestream, he also provided a preview of ‘Wil to Win,’ a show designed to help viewers by giving away cash prizes. The premiere episode will feature a brand-new car giveaway, though the exact air date is yet to be announced.
“Hindi po lumalaos ang programang tumutulong sa ating mga kababayan,” he emphasized, reflecting his commitment to continue supporting Filipinos through his new show.
In addition to the livestream announcement, Revillame explained the new show’s title, “Pag may Wil to Win, lahat kayang gawin!” This message underscores the show’s mission to inspire and empower viewers.
Before ‘Wil to Win’ airs its first episode, Revillame will host a ‘Grand WINference’ on June 20, where fans and media can ask questions and learn more about the show.
Revillame’s return to TV5 marks a significant milestone in his career. He previously worked with the network from 2010 to 2013 and signed a new contract with Media Quest Ventures last April, marking his exciting comeback to the Kapatid network.
